Salinas Youth Council updates city officials on school partnerships and community projects
Members of the Salinas Youth Council presented an administrative update to the city council, describing recent and planned activities.

Marisol Mederos, Youth Council chair, said students serve on a superintendent advisory committee and that the city manager and mayor have attended youth council meetings. The youth council reported work on community events, youth-led public safety and arts projects, and a $2,500 County grant application to fund five social-media public-service announcements. Council members praised the youth for their energy and encouraged continued engagement with city boards and events.

Councilmembers asked about membership numbers and school participation; youth council staff said the body currently has 11 seats filled and is recruiting additional schools to join. Council members invited youth to continue advising on city programming and to return with project updates.
